I checked the airflow with my anemometer and came up with the calculations below.

CFM = Velocity x Area

If I use the standard 400 x 2.5 tons, I should be measuring 1000 CFM at the vent.

My calculations are coming in at 168 CFM, which seems very low, for a brand new blower motor.
